Ingredients

  • 1 medium raw beetroot, peeled and chopped
  • 1 cup spinach or kale
  • 1 green apple, cored and chopped
  • 1/2 cup water or coconut water
  • 1 tablespoon fresh lemon juice
  • 1 teaspoon fresh ginger, grated (optional)

Instructions

  1. Step 1: Place all ingredients into a high-speed blender.
  2. Step 2: Start blending on a low speed, gradually increasing to high.
  3. Step 3: Blend until the mixture is completely smooth and creamy. Add a splash more liquid if needed to reach your desired consistency.
  4. Step 4: Pour immediately into a glass.
  5. Step 5: Drink right away for the best detox benefits.

Tips & Variations

  • For added creaminess, try blending in half an avocado or a small banana.
  • Swap the green apple for pear or cucumber for a different flavor profile.
  • If you prefer a colder smoothie, add a few ice cubes or use frozen beetroot.
  • Fresh ginger adds a spicy kick and digestive benefits, but you can omit it if you prefer a milder taste.

Storage

It’s best to drink this smoothie immediately to enjoy maximum freshness and nutritional benefits. If you must store it, keep it in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 24 hours. Stir well and consume cold, but note that the bright color and some nutrients may diminish over time.

FAQs

Can I use cooked beetroot instead of raw?

While raw beetroot retains more nutrients, you can use cooked beetroot if you prefer a softer texture or milder flavor. The smoothie will be less vibrant but still delicious.

Is this smoothie suitable for people with beet allergies?

No, individuals with an allergy to beets should avoid this smoothie and consider alternative detox recipes without beetroot.
